westlife73 发表于 2024-4-22 14:53:22

Java实现标签截取:从HTML文本中提取有效标签


在Web开发和数据处理中,经常需要从HTML文本中提取有效的标签,例如提取文章的标题、段落内容或者特定的标签信息。Java作为一种强大的编程语言,提供了丰富的工具和库来进行文本处理。本文将介绍如何利用Java来实现标签截取,从HTML文本中提取所需的有效标签,并提供示例代码和详细解释。

实现步骤

我们将通过以下步骤来实现标签截取:

解析HTML文本: 使用Jsoup库来解析HTML文本,将其转换为Document对象。

选择有效标签: 利用Jsoup提供的选择器功能,选择需要提取的有效标签。

提取标签内容: 从选定的有效标签中提取文本内容或者其他属性信息。

示例代码

假设我们有一个HTML文本,其中包含了一篇文章,我们想要从中提取标题标签和段落标签的内容。

```java

import org.jsoup.Jsoup;

import org.jsoup.nodes.Document;

import org.jsoup.nodes.Element;

import org.jsoup.select.Elements;

public class Main {

public static void main(String[] args) {

      String html = "文章标题" +

            "这是文章标题" +
            "

这是第一段落内容。

" +

            "

这是第二段落内容。

" +

            "

结论

通过本文的介绍和示例代码,我们学习了如何利用Java中的Jsoup库来实现标签截取,从HTML文本中提取所需的有效标签内容。Jsoup提供了强大的选择器功能,使得我们能够轻松地定位和提取HTML文本中的各种标签信息。这种方法在实际应用中可以帮助我们高效地处理HTML文本,提取出需要的信息,为后续的数据分析和处理提供便利。
页: [1]
查看完整版本: Java实现标签截取:从HTML文本中提取有效标签